"WELCOME TO “ADVICE FOR HOSTS”. We are a friendly group willing to help all hosts. Have you hosted or want to start hosting? Is there anything you would like to know more about? Have you got an interesting / fun / disappointing / strange / questionable hosting experience to share? We are here to exchange experiences and ideas, in order to enjoy the CS “journey". We are an international, multicultural group, so please be tolerant and open-minded when reading other people's opinions and experiences, and understand that miscommunications can also be due to a simple language barrier. Advice and/or criticism should remain positive and constructive at all times.

PLEASE DO NOT USE THE GROUP TO POST: Couch requests, advertising, spam, invitations, requests for meetups, surveys, questionnaires, job offers, whatsapp groups, fundraising, homework help, visa help, visa requests, extremely localised questions, country promotion, insults, attack or harassment on individuals. Moderators will intervene if and when:

  • SPAM is spread

  • Violence is being used or advocated

  • Members are being personally attacked

  • Members' privacy is being violated

  • Topics are strongly derailed

  • Non-constructive / destructive criticism is being offered instead of the help and advice for which this group is designed

We ask all people who start a thread to please be responsible for your own thread and do not hesitate to report posts to the safety team, get in touch with a moderator or completely delete the thread if you feel that it has gone too far.
